Output 7526b23d3eb76b20f006a6bcfc7bae43d226027c7f503ad3913e485f879a2383:1

value
687556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a3740a088a43e8f6221a900d8fb589ba91ddcdc OP_EQUAL
address
3HD2zANeBt8LPnEFZDsM3JZaGvmvAnFfrR
transaction
7526b23d3eb76b20f006a6bcfc7bae43d226027c7f503ad3913e485f879a2383
spent
true